RingCentral (NYSE:RNGG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 23rd. The software maker reported $1.22 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.16 by $0.06. RingCentral had a negative return on equity of 34.49% and a net margin of 4.27%.The business had revenue of $657.01 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$650.53 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business posted $1.06 EPS. RingCentral’s revenue for the quarter was up 5.9% on a year-over-year basis. RingCentral has set its FY 2026 guidance at 4.960-5.100 EPS and its Q3 2026 guidance at 1.250-1.300 EPS. On average, equities analysts anticipate that RingCentral will post 2.78 EPS for the current fiscal year.

RingCentral Increases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, August 20th. Shareholders of record on Thursday, August 6th will be paid a $0.125 dividend. This represents a $0.50 annualized dividend and a yield of 1.0%. The ex-dividend date is Thursday, August 6th. This is a positive change from RingCentral’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.07. RingCentral’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 24.00%.

About RingCentral

RingCentral, Inc is a leading provider of cloud-based business communications and collaboration solutions. The company’s flagship platform delivers unified communications as a service (UCaaS), integrating voice over IP (VoIP) phone systems, video conferencing, team messaging and SMS into a single, cloud-native application. In addition to its UCaaS offering, RingCentral provides contact center as a service (CCaaS) capabilities, enabling organizations to manage customer interactions across voice, email, chat and social channels from a centralized dashboard.

Founded in 1999 and headquartered in Belmont, California, RingCentral went public on the New York Stock Exchange under the ticker RNG in 2013.
